Austin, Texas, 25/02/2026
JMJ, the global consulting firm specializing in safety, culture, and performance, has appointed Geoff Cislo as Director of Major Capital Projects to strengthen how clients plan, execute, and deliver complex capital programs, reducing risk, improving predictability, and protecting people and capital.

For nearly four decades, JMJ has partnered with owners, EPC contractors, and joint ventures on major capital projects across the energy, infrastructure, mining, and industrial sectors. The firm’s Major Capital Projects approach helps clients start strong and stay aligned, supporting disciplined front-end planning, integrated risk management, and reliable execution through project delivery.
Geoff brings more than three decades of experience leading high-risk, high-value capital projects across multiple industries and geographies. His work has focused on helping organizations translate intent into execution, aligning the leadership of owners and contractors early, strengthening decision-making, and addressing risk before it impacts safety, schedule, or cost.
During his 20-year career at Chevron, Geoff led safety and performance programs for major capital investments, contributing to no Serious Injury or Fatality (SIF) outcomes and early integration of safety and risk planning into engineering and execution. This reduced late-stage disruption and improved project outcomes at scale.
In his new role, Geoff will lead JMJ’s Major Capital Projects practice, partnering with clients to sharpen early-phase decisions, align leadership and delivery teams, and embed practical safety and risk management into day-to-day execution — improving certainty from concept through completion.
